What does the solar container inverter function mean
A solar inverter is essentially a device that converts DC (direct current) electricity—the electricity your solar panels generate—into AC (alternating current) electricity, which is what your home, business, or off-grid system actually operates on. But what is a solar inverter—and why does every solar system need one? Here's a clue: without a solar inverter, all of those shiny panels on your roof—or on a solar container—wouldn't power so much as a coffee brewer. Think of DC power as raw, untamed energy—powerful but not in a format that your home can use. Your household appliances, from your TV to your toaster, all run on Alternating Current (AC).

What does 2405wh of solar container capacity mean
To calculate battery capacity for a solar system, divide your total daily watt-hours by depth of discharge and system voltage to get amp-hours needed. For solar and energy storage systems, understanding Ah is crucial for determining how long your battery bank can power your loads (runtime) and correctly. Multiply each appliance’s wattage by the hours it will be used for in a day, then add all the totals. A container of solar panels typically holds between 20,000 to 25,000 watts of solar power capacity, depending on the type and efficiency of the panels, the container’s size, and design, and the configuration of the solar panel setup.
